运筹学-动态规划.ppt

  1. 1、本文档共64页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多

第7章动态规划引言:随时间变化的过程,称为动态过程。实际经济社会活动中,许多问题都从时间或空间上带有一定的“阶段逻辑”,从而形成了多阶段的决策问题.1957年,美国学者贝尔曼发表《动态规划》一书,标志着动态规划的形成。第1节:多阶段决策过程的最优化例1:最短路问题例2:投资决策(背包)问题例3:生产计划问题为理解D.P.中的有关概念,我们先看例子。例1:最短路问题例2背包问题某人远足,其包容积为10,可供选择的物品及其单位体积、单位效用如下表,如何选择,背得最大效用物品?例3:生产计划问题某人承包了一个企业,共有100台设备,其可以把设备用于高负荷生产,也可用于低负荷生产。高负荷生产时,每台设备年产出是7,设备完好率是0.7;低负荷生产时,每台设备年产出是5,设备完好率是0.9;试为此公安排一个产出为最大的3年设备使用计划。设每年年初拥有完好好设备sk台(注意这一变量的性质,外生变量)又设用于高负荷的设备为xk台(注意这一变量的性质,内生、决策变量),显然有:上式1k+1年初完好机器数为:上式2k年的产量为:上式3问题的静态规划模型为:上式4第2节动态规划的基本概念

2.1基本概念1.阶段及阶段变量2.状态:(1)状态每一阶段开始时所处的客观条件。(2)状态变量:表示状态的变量记为sk。(3)可达状态集合Sk={sk}(4)状态变量的无后效性(exogenousvariable)3.决策:由本阶段某一状态演变到下一阶段某一状态所作出的选择。(1)决策变量xk=xk(sk)//endogeneticvar.(2)允许决策集合xk?Dk(skxk)4.状态转移方程(又名系统状态方程):sk+1=T(sk,xk)2.1动态规划的基本概念5.过程与子过程(前部子过程与后部子过程)6.策略:把(子)过程各阶段上的决策顺序排列构成的序列(x1,x2,…xn)。7.指标函数:用于衡量所选策略优劣的数量指标函数。Vkn(skpk,n)8.最优策略9最优指标函数fk(sk)=optVkn(skpk,n)=Vkn(skp*k,n)2.2动态规划的基本原理对多阶段决策问题,当用x(k)表示决策系统的状态,描述决策系统内在规律的状态方程记为:决策问题的目标函数记为:2.3动态规划的基本方程据动态规划的基本原理,可得DP的基本方程为:第3节:动态规划模型的建立与解法3.1模型的建立静态模型动态模型设k阶段开始时,可供利用包容积为sk,k阶段装入物品k为xk件状态转移方程:sk+1=sk-akxk允许决策集合:0≤xk≤sk/ak〕3.1模型的建立3.2动态规划模型的算法1.逆序法(1)过程分析(2)状态转移方程(3)基本方程2.顺序法(1)过程分析(2)状态转移方程Sk-1=T(sk,xk)(3)基本方程3.3常用解法1.解析法(下例示例顺序与逆序法)2.连续变量的离散化解法表格法(两个例子)3.4动态规划与拉格朗日函数第4节D.P.的应用1.投资问题2.资源分配问题某企业有某种高效率设备3台,拟分配给所属甲、乙、丙车间,各车间得到设备后,获利情况如下表,试建立最优分配方案3.(1)生产经营问题--生产与存储某工厂生产并销售某种产品,已知今后四个月市场需求预测如表,又每月生产j单位产品费用为:每月库存j单位产产品的费用如左,该厂最大库存容量q为3单位,每月最大生产能力p为6单位,计划开始和计划期末库存量都是零。试制定四个月的生产计划,在满足用户需求条件下总费用最小。假设第i+1个月的库存量是第i个月可销售量与该月用户需求量之差;而第i个月的可销售量是本月初库存量与产量之和。分析可达状态集合:由于状态变量定义为K月初的库存量,故应有:①库容限制②交货常理③最大可能库存考虑①、②、③,所以有:分析允许决策集合考虑决策变量是月产量及交货要求有:(1)(2)考虑生产能力有:(3)考虑交货及最低库存费用有:(4)考虑库存容量还应有:(5)综合考虑,故有:此类问题的动态规划基本方程为:若最大库容量q.每月最大生产能力为p,则状态集合为:允许决策集合为:k=1:(2)生产经营问题--采购与销售某商店在未来4个月里,利用它的一个仓库经销某种商品,仓库库容1000。假定:1.一月开

文档评论(0)

金华 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档